1962
• MIT student Steve Russell invents
Spacewar!
• The first computer-based video game.
• Over the following decade, the game
spreads to computers across the country.
• In 1971, Nolan Bushnell along with Ted
Dabney (whom later founded Atari
together in 1975) programmed the
SpaceWars! game to play on a television
screenTogether they created the first
Arcade Machine, Computer Space, which
operated at 25 cents per 90 seconds.

1975
• In 1975, Atari released Pong as a home
video game on their first console
• Pong becomes a huge success among a
teenage market
• The sales of video game entertainment
systems also begin to skyrocketOver the
following decade, the game spreads to
computers across the country.
• From 1977 to the late 1980’s, video
games became extremely popular as
coinoperated machines in arcades.
• Games such as PacMan, Donkey Kong,
and Space Invaders became extremely
successful.

1972
• In 1972, Ralph Baer created the Magnavox Odyssey.
It was the first video game console playable on
home televisions
• Magnavox mass-produced these consoles which
featured 5 diskettes that generated different code
already located in the machine and 2 huge
controllers that used 6-C batteries apiece
